Abstract
A vector object formed by two optical beams interacting incoherently in a bulk nonlinear medium was examined to analyze the existence and stability of radially symmetric and asymmetric higher-order vector optical solitons. A new type of optical soliton associated with a dipole mode guided by the soliton-induced waveguide was predicted. Solitons carrying a topological charge were found to be unstable, and consequently decay into dipole-mode solitons. Further, a strong evidence was observed regarding the stability of the dipole-mode solitons.
